Indefinite Confinement of New Jersey Prisoner for 1990 Assault Overturned

The Appellate division of New Jersey’s Superior Court has held that the New Jersey Department of Corrections ( NJDOC), “does not have the legal authority to continue to keep” a prisoner who has been in confinement for twenty years “indefinitely confined in the Management Control Unit (MCU).”
